PacketSniffer• Packetsnifferisabasictoolforobservingnetworkpacketexchangesinacomputer
• Capturing(“sniffs”)packetsbeingsent/receivedfrom/byyourcomputer
• Apacketsnifferitselfispassive
• Displayingthecontentsofthevariousprotocolfieldsinthesecapturedpackets,butneversendingpacketsitself

TCP/IPNetworkStack• TCP/IPisthemostcommonlyusednetworkmodelfor
Internetservices.
• Becauseitsmostimportantprotocols,theTransmissionControlProtocol(TCP)andtheInternetProtocol(IP)werethefirstnetworkingprotocolsdefinedinthisstandard,itisnamedasTCP/IP.
• Itcontainsmultiplelayersincluding:– Applicationlayer– Transportlayer– Networklayer– Datalinklayer

ApplicationLayer
• Theapplicationlayerincludestheprotocolsusedbymostapplicationsforprovidinguserservices
• ExamplesofapplicationlayerprotocolsareHypertextTransferProtocol(HTTP),SecureShell(SSH),FileTransferProtocol(FTP),andSimpleMailTransferProtocol(SMTP)

TransportLayer• Thetransportlayerestablishesprocess-to-process
connectivity,anditprovidesend-to-endservicesthatareindependentofunderlyinguserdata.
• Toimplementtheprocess-to-processcommunication,theprotocolintroducesaconceptofport.TheexamplesoftransportlayerprotocolsareTransportControlProtocol(TCP)andUserDatagramProtocol(UDP).
• TheTCPprovidesflowcontrol,connectionestablishment,andreliabletransmissionofdata,whiletheUDPisaconnectionlesstransmissionmodel.

InternetLayer• TheInternetlayerisresponsibleforsendingpacketstoacrossnetworks.
• Ithastwofunctions:1)HostidentificationbyusingIPaddressingsystem(IPv4andIPv6);and2)packetsroutingfromsourcetodestination.
• TheexamplesofInternetlayerprotocolsareInternetProtocol(IP),InternetControlMessageProtocol(ICMP),andAddressResolutionProtocol(ARP).

LinkLayer
• Thelinklayerdefinesthenetworkingmethodswithinthescopeofthelocalnetworklink.
• Itisusedtomovethepacketsbetweentwohostsonthesamelink.AncommonexampleoflinklayerprotocolsisEthernet.
